The Department of Wildlife Conservation has announced that all national parks in the country will be closed for three days in September due to the islandwide elephant survey which is being conducted.
Accordingly, all National Parks will be closed from September 13 - 15, the Department said in a statement.
In addition, all circuit bungalows run by the Department will be closed for tourists during those days.
